What problem does it solve?

This Skill bridges the gap between raw ideas and concrete implementation plans by guiding users through a structured design and specification process.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Idea Refinement: Helps clarify user intent, requirements, and design considerations before any code is written.
  • Structured Design Process: Guides users through exploring context, asking clarifying questions, proposing approaches, and presenting designs.
  • Use Case: When a user has a new feature idea, this Skill will help them define its purpose, constraints, and how it should be built, ensuring alignment before development begins.
